Specifications
Series: FMF
Packaging: Tape & Reel (TR) 
Part Status: Active
Resistance: 20 Ohms
Tolerance: ±1%
Power (Watts): 0.25W, 1/4W
Composition: Metal Film
Features: Flame Proof, Safety
Temperature Coefficient: ±100ppm/°C
Operating Temperature: -55°C ~ 155°C
Package / Case: Axial
Supplier Device Package: Axial
Size / Dimension: 0.094" Dia x 0.248" L (2.40mm x 6.30mm)
Height - Seated (Max): --
Number of Terminations: 2

Uses and Applications of Through-Hole Resistors

The primary purpose of a through-hole resistor is to control the flow of electric current in a circuit. It is a component which can resist electric current, meaning it can restrict or limit electric current from flowing through it. Through-hole resistors are generally used in situations where there is a requirement to control the amount of current that flows in a circuit. This type of resistor can also be used as a voltage division component, limiting the amount of voltage that reaches other components.

The FMF-25FRF52-20Rthrough-hole resistor can be found in a variety of applications, such as sensors, motor control circuits, amplifiers, and oscillators. It can also be used as a current regulator, for system protection, and for generalpurpose signal or power conditioning.

Working Principle of the Through-Hole Resistor

The working principle of the FMF-25FRF52-20R through-hole resistor can be best explained with the use of Ohm’s Law. In accordance with Ohm’s Law, the voltage (V) across a resistor is directly proportional to the current (I) that flows through it. This means that as the voltage increases, the current increases as well. The resistance value of a through-hole resistor will also affect the amount of current that flows through the device.

When a voltage is applied across a through-hole resistor, it will cause a current to flow through it, which is determined by its resistance value. A high resistance value will result in less current flowing through the component, while a lower resistance value will result in more current flowing through the component.
